How to Spot Genuine Labubu Figures
Authentic Labubu figures feature precise sculpting, clean paint lines, official manufacturer stamps, and high-quality packaging. The box should include correct branding, production labels, and a security seal consistent with Pop Mart or Kasing Lung releases. Counterfeits often display blurry artwork, incorrect fonts, overly glossy surfaces, or noticeable differences in weight and material. Checking unboxing videos or official product photos can help verify details before purchasing. If a price seems too low for a rare figure, it may indicate a bootleg. Buying only from trusted sources greatly reduces the risk of receiving fakes.
Checking Packaging and Seals
Proper packaging is one of the clearest indicators of authenticity, as genuine Labubu items follow strict design standards. Boxes typically include matte finishes, sharp printed graphics, and high-quality cardboard that resists warping. The sealed foil bag inside should be branded and tightly closed, with no signs of resealing or tampering. Bootlegs often use lower-grade materials or generic foil bags without branding. Compare barcode placement, series artwork, and character lists with official product images to confirm accuracy. Any misspellings, misalignments, or off-colors on the packaging may indicate a counterfeit product.
Understanding Price Trends in Canada
Labubu prices in Canada vary based on rarity, character popularity, and market trends. Blind box figures are usually affordable at retail, but rare pulls and limited editions can rise significantly on resale platforms. Monitoring collector groups and price-tracking communities helps buyers understand fair market values before committing. Prices typically spike immediately after a sold-out release and may stabilize weeks later as more listings appear. Staying patient during these fluctuations prevents overpaying. Knowing typical price ranges also helps collectors recognize suspiciously low offers that may signal counterfeits or damaged items.
